Freewheel systems bring an additional layer of complexity yet refinement to bicycle design. Unlike fixed-gear systems, where the pedal movement straight associates with wheel turning, a freewheel allows the rider to quit pedaling while the bicycle remains to relocate. Basically, it contains a ratcheting mechanism in the rear center that permits forward motion while disengaged from reverse activity, using more comfort, performance, and uphill mastery. No facet of a bicycle might be as vital as its stopping system, which mostly pivots on safety. Bicycle brake types include rim brakes, disc brakes, coaster brakes, and drum brakes, each with unique advantages and disadvantages relying on the adventure and surface. Edge brakes-- using pads to grasp the wheel edges-- are easy and lightweight to preserve but can be less effective in damp conditions. In contrast, disc brakes-- turning on via calipers against a blades-- offer stronger braking power and much better performance in various climate condition, yet they are extra complicated and pricey to preserve. Bottom brackets can be found in various requirements and types, each suited to various bike styles and performance demands. Usual types consist of threaded bottom braces, press-fit bottom brackets, and outside bearing bottom braces. Threaded bottom braces are screwed into the bike frame and are recognized for their resilience. Press-fit bottom brackets, on the other hand, are pressed right into the framework and are usually lighter. External bearing bottom brackets situate the bearings outside the framework, supplying lowered bearing tension and enhanced performance.

Bike brakes can be found in different types, such as rim brakes, disc brakes, drum brakes, and coaster brakes. Edge brakes, typical on roadway bikes, are light-weight yet can be much less effective in wet problems. Disc brakes make use of blades and use regular stopping power under diverse conditions. Drum brakes are less usual but give reliable braking with minimal maintenance. Coaster brakes, integrated into the rear center, are triggered by pedaling backward and are usually located on youngsters's and metropolitan bikes.

The freewheel mechanism is a resourceful layout permitting riders to coastline without pedaling. This system is main to many bikes' performance, particularly for those who value smooth transitions in between pedaling and coasting. Typically, a freewheel setting up has several cogs connected to the back wheel center, allowing various equipment ratios. When the rider pedals, the pawls within the freewheel involve with the cog, driving the wheel ahead. When drifting, the pawls retract, enabling the wheel to spin individually of the pedals.
